Description:
|
This
program provides basic accounting information to
support the use and understanding of the USF
financial system. |
| |
Objectives: |
Attendees will learn
a few basic accounting principles through
discussion and illustration. These
accounting principles will help clarify the
information viewed in the modules of FAST and in
the reporting systems that support FAST. |
| |
Agenda:
|
- Introduction
to the modules of FAST.
- Introduction
on how information flows through FAST and to
related systems.
- Learn basic
accounting concepts such as balanced
entries, cash basis vs. accrual basis, chart
fields, debits and credits.
- Introduction
to USF's reporting cycles.
